Wprowadzenie
Jako architekt rozwiązań, który regularnie dokumentuje złożone infrastruktury do przeglądu przez stakeholderów, spędziłem niewiarygodnie dużo czasu na ręcznym tworzeniu diagramów wdrożeniowych UML. Kiedy usłyszałem, że Visual Paradigm dodał obsługę diagramów wdrożeniowych z funkcją AI do OpenDocs, byłem sceptyczny, ale zaintrygowany. Czy rzeczywiście zapytania w języku naturalnym mogą zastąpić godziny modelowania metodą przeciągania i upuszczania? Przez ostatnie dwa tygodnie przetestowałem tę nową funkcję na trzech rzeczywistych projektach: migracji mikroserwisów do chmury, wdrożeniu bramki IoT na lokalnym serwerze i integracji hybrydowej w firmie. Oto moja bezstronna, praktyczna recenzja tego, co działa, co zaskakuje i czy ten narzędzie zasługuje na miejsce w Twoim zestawie narzędzi architektonicznych.

Pierwsze wrażenia: doświadczenie z generatorem diagramów wdrożeniowych AI w OpenDocs

Zalogowanie się do OpenDocs wydało się znajome — czysty interfejs, intuicyjne nawigowanie — ale nowy generator diagramów AI zmienił wszystko. Zamiast zaczynać od pustego płótna, wpisałem:„Architektura wdrożeniowa dla platformy e-commerce opartej na mikroserwisach z AWS EC2, RDS i balancerem obciążenia.”W ciągu kilku sekund pojawił się kompletny, zgodny z normami diagram wdrożeniowy.

To, co najbardziej mnie zaskoczyło, nie było tylko szybkością, ale dokładnością. AI poprawnie zidentyfikowało:
-
instancje EC2 jako węzły obliczeniowe
-
RDS jako artefakt bazy danych z odpowiednimi stereotypami
-
Balanser obciążenia aplikacji z drogami komunikacji
-
Granice grup zabezpieczeń przedstawione jako zagnieżdżone węzły

Edycja po wygenerowaniu była płynna. Dostosowałem właściwości węzłów, zmieniłem protokoły komunikacji z ogólnego „TCP” na konkretne porty i dodałem niestandardowe stereotypy — wszystko w tym samym intuicyjnym edytorze, którego już znałem. Bez przełączania kontekstu, bez problemów z eksportem/importem.
Kluczowe cechy, które wyróżniały się
| Cecha | Moje doświadczenie |
|---|---|
| Wejście w języku naturalnym | Zrozumiał skomplikowane zapytania z wieloma elementami; niewielka niejasność wymagała dodatkowego wyjaśnienia |
| Dwa sposoby osadzania | Uwielbiam osadzanie dynamicznych diagramów bezpośrednio w dokumentach wymagań; strony komponentów świetnie sprawdziły się w głębszych analizach architektury |
| Pełna edytowalność | Każdy element wygenerowany przez AI był całkowicie dostosowywalny — nie było „zablokowanych” artefaktów AI |
| Zgodność z UML | Diagramy zgodne były z normami OMG UML 2.5 od razu po wygenerowaniu |
| Brak instalacji | W pełni oparte na sieci; uzyskałem dostęp z mojego tabletu podczas warsztatu z klientem bez żadnej konfiguracji |
Zrozumienie diagramów wdrożeniowych: szybki przewodnik (do kontekstu)
Zanim przejdziemy dalej, wyjaśnijmy, co modelujemy. Diagram wdrożeniowy UML pokazuje konfigurację węzłów przetwarzania w czasie rzeczywistym oraz komponentów, które na nich działają [1]. Jest on niezbędny do wizualizacji:

-
Topologia fizycznej infrastruktury (serwery, urządzenia, infrastruktura chmury)
-
Umiejscowienie artefaktów oprogramowania (pliki wykonywalne, biblioteki, kontenery)
-
Ścieżki komunikacji i protokoły między węzłami
-
Ograniczenia wdrażania i stereotypy
Podstawowe oznaczenia do zapamiętania

-
Węzły: sześciany 3D reprezentujące środowiska sprzętowe lub programowe
-
Artefakty: fizyczne realizacje składników oprogramowania (pliki JAR, pliki wykonywalne)
-
Ścieżki komunikacji: linie pokazujące połączenia sieciowe z opcjonalnymi stereotypami protokołów
-
Zależności i powiązania: relacje między artefaktami a węzłami
Testy w świecie rzeczywistym: trzy scenariusze, trzy wyniki
Scenariusz 1: Migracja mikroserwisów opartych na chmurze
Zaproszenie: „Wdrożenie na AWS dla mikroserwisów przetwarzania zamówień: brama interfejsu API, zadania ECS Fargate, RDS PostgreSQL, pamięć podręczna ElastiCache Redis, z podsieciami VPC i grupami zabezpieczeń”
Wynik: AI wygenerowała diagram wielowarstwowy z właściwym zagnieżdżeniem podsieci, granicami grup zabezpieczeń oraz przyporządkowaniami artefaktów do węzłów. Musiałem jedynie dostosować przedstawienie klastra Redis, aby pokazać topologię główny-replika. Oszczędność czasu: ok. 3 godziny modelowania ręcznego.
Scenariusz 2: Lokalny bramka IoT
Zaproszenie: „Wdrożenie IoT na hali produkcyjnej: urządzenia bramki krawędziowe działające w Dockerze, łączące się z lokalnym klastrem Kubernetes przez MQTT, z lokalnym buforowaniem SQLite”
Wynik: Impresyjne radzenie sobie z hybrydową architekturą krawędziowo-chmurową. AI poprawnie zamodelowała urządzenia krawędziowe jako stereotypy <> i odróżniła je od węzłów <>. Dodałem niestandardowe ikony dla specyficznych dla fabryki sprzętów, korzystając z możliwości rozszerzalności VP.
Scenariusz 3: Integracja hybrydowa w firmie
Zaproszenie: „Hybrydowe wdrożenie: starszy główny system (CICS), serwery aplikacji lokalne, usługi chmurowe Azure, z warstwą zarządzania interfejsami API i strefami zapory”
Wynik: Najtrudniejszy test. AI odpowiednio zmapowała systemy dziedziczne i zaproponowała protokoły komunikacji. Dostosowałem przedstawienie stref zapory i dodałem adnotacje zgodności. To zajęłoby pełen dzień ręcznie; AI pozwoliła mi osiągnąć 80% w kilka minut.
AI w porównaniu z tradycyjnym modelowaniem: kiedy używać którego
Po szczegółowych testach stworzyłem jasny schemat wyboru między generowaniem AI a modelowaniem ręcznym:
Visual Paradigm AI (automatyczne generowanie)
✅ Najlepsze do:
-
Szybkie prototypowanie i sesje wyrównania z zaangażowanymi stronami
-
Początkowe przemyślenia architektoniczne z niekompletnymi wymaganiami
-
Aktualizacje dokumentacji, gdzie szybkość ma większą wartość niż doskonała precyzja piksel po pikselu
-
Zespoły z różnym poziomem doświadczenia w UML (AI obniża barierę wejścia)
Jak to działa: Prompt w języku naturalnym → AI identyfikuje węzły, artefakty, relacje → Edytowalny diagram w kilka sekund → Doskonalenie za pomocą poleceń w czacie („dodaj agenta monitoringu”, „zmień protokół na HTTPS”) [2, 4, 5]
Tradycyjne modelowanie ręczne
✅ Najlepsze do:
-
Specyfikacje architektury gotowe do produkcji wymagające dokładnych numerów portów i schematów IP
-
Wysoko regulowane środowiska wymagające śladów audytowych dla każdej decyzji modelowania
-
Złożone systemy przedsiębiorstw z głęboką integracją z istniejącymi repozytoriami kodu
-
Sytuacje wymagające niestandardowych stereotypów lub niestandardowych oznaczeń
Jak to działa: Pusta powierzchnia → Przeciąganie i upuszczanie ręcznie z palety UML → Dokładna kontrola nad każdym elementem → Bezpośrednia integracja z inżynierią [3, 11]
Moja rekomendacja hybrydowego przepływu pracy
-
Zacznij od AI: Wygeneruj pierwszy szkic za pomocą promptu OpenDocs AI
-
Doskonal w czacie: Użyj poleceń rozmówkowych do dostosowania struktury
-
Eksportuj do komputera: Przenieś do Visual Paradigm Desktop do finalnych poprawek precyzji
-
Zagnieżdż w dokumentach: Umieść wygładzony diagram z powrotem w OpenDocs do wspólnej analizy
Ten podejście dało mi najlepsze z obu światów: szybkość AI podczas generowania pomysłów, precyzję ręczną podczas realizacji.
Prawdziwe wskazówki z mojego doświadczenia testowego
-
Bądź konkretny w promptach: Zamiast „wdrażanie w chmurze”, spróbuj „trójwarstwowa aplikacja internetowa AWS z publicznymi/prywatnymi podsieciami, bramą NAT i RDS z wieloma strefami dostępności”. Konkretność zmniejsza potrzebę późniejszych zmian.
-
Wczesne wykorzystanie stereotypów: Wskaż <>, <>, lub <> w swoim promptie, aby kierować klasyfikacją węzłów AI.
-
Wykorzystaj dopasowanie przez czat: Po wygenerowaniu użyj interfejsu czatu do iteracyjnych aktualizacji: „Dodaj agenta monitorowania do wszystkich węzłów EC2” działa lepiej niż ponowne generowanie od zera.
-
Weryfikuj protokoły komunikacji: AI czasem domyślnie wybiera ogólny „TCP”. Zawsze sprawdzaj i określ porty/protokoły (HTTPS:443, MQTT:1883) podczas edycji.
-
Połącz z innymi diagramami: Połącz swój diagram wdrażania z diagramami komponentów lub sekwencji w OpenDocs w celu dokumentacji architektury od końca do końca.
Kiedy diagramy wdrażania są najważniejsze
Na podstawie moich testów i wskazówek Visual Paradigm, diagramy wdrażania są kluczowe przy odpowiedzi na pytania:

-
Z jakimi istniejącymi systemami nowy system będzie się integrował?
-
Jak wytrzymały musi być system (redundancja, przejście awaryjne)?
-
Z jakim sprzętem/oprogramowaniem użytkownicy będą bezpośrednio współpracować?
-
Jakie oprogramowanie pośredniczące i protokoły będzie używał system?
-
Jak będziecie monitorować i zabezpieczać wdrożony system? [13, 14]
Przykład: Architektura Klient/Serwer

Przykład architektury Klient/Serwer z TCP/IP

Modelowanie systemu rozproszonego

Korporacyjny system rozproszony

Karta kontrolna planowania wdrażania (z pomocą AI)
Podczas projektowania planów wdrażania teraz używam tej karty kontrolnej wspomaganej przez AI:
Strategia instalacji
-
Kto instaluje? Szacowany czas?
-
Miejsca awarii i procedury cofania
-
Okno instalacji i wymagania dotyczące kopii zapasowych
-
Potrzeby konwersji danych i kroki weryfikacji
Współistnienie wielu wersji
-
Jak rozwiązać konflikty wersji w środowisku produkcyjnym
-
Strategia flag funkcji do stopniowego wdrażania
Kolejność wdrażania fizycznego
-
Kolejność wdrażania lokacji i zależności
-
Szczepienie personelu wsparcia i konfiguracja środowiska symulacyjnego
Włączanie użytkowników
-
Formaty dokumentacji, języki i mechanizmy aktualizacji
-
Metoda przekazywania szkoleń (osobista, wideo, interaktywna)
Generator AI pomógł mi wizualizować każdy punkt listy kontrolnej jako elementy schematu, zamieniając abstrakcyjne planowanie na rzeczywiste i łatwo udostępniane.
Wnioski: Czy powinieneś przyjąć ten narzedzie?
Po dwóch tygodniach intensywnych testów w różnych scenariuszach architektonicznych moje zdanie jest jasne:Generator schematów wdrażania z AI w Visual Paradigm w OpenDocs to przełom dla dokumentacji architektonicznej—z ważnymi zastrzeżeniami.
✅ Przyjmij, jeśli:
-
Musisz szybko tworzyć prototypy lub przekazywać koncepcje architektoniczne
-
Pracujesz w środowiskach agilnych, gdzie dokumentacja musi nadążać za rozwojem
-
Chcesz obniżyć barierę dla członków zespołu mniej znających notację UML
-
Cenisz możliwość umieszczenia schematów obok wymagań i notatek w jednym wspólnym środowisku współpracy
⚠️ Uzupełnij modelowaniem ręcznym, jeśli:
-
Dostarczasz specyfikacje produkcyjne wymagające dokładnej precyzji technicznej
-
Pracujesz w bardzo regulowanych branżach wymagających szczegółowych śladów audytowych
-
Masz złożone systemy z dużym udziałem starszych rozwiązań wymagające niestandardowych stereotypów i oznaczeń
Dla mnie hybrydowy przepływ pracy — AI do szybkości, ręczne modelowanie do precyzji — stał się moim nowym standardem. Czas oszczędzony na początkowym tworzeniu schematów (redukcja o 70–80%) pozwala mi skupić się na tym, co naprawdę ważne: decyzjach architektonicznych, wyrównaniu interesów stakeholderów oraz niezawodności systemu.
Jeśli waha się, zacznij od darmowej wersji Community Edition Visual Paradigm [13], aby przetestować doświadczenie modelowania ręcznego, a następnie uaktualnij, aby uzyskać dostęp do funkcji AI. Krzywa nauki jest łagodna, a zyski produktywności są od razu widoczne.
W erze, gdy dokumentacja architektoniczna często opóźnia się wobec rozwoju, narzędzia, które zamykają tę przerwę bez poświęcania rygoru, nie są tylko wygodne — są niezbędne. Generator schematów wdrażania z AI w OpenDocs Visual Paradigm zasługuje na miejsce w moim zestawie narzędzi, a po przeczytaniu tej recenzji mam nadzieję, że znajdzie on również miejsce w Twoim.
Zródła
- Przewodnik po generowaniu diagramów UML z wykorzystaniem sztucznej inteligencji: Krok po kroku instrukcje dotyczące wykorzystania czatbotu z AI w Visual Paradigm do generowania i doskonalenia diagramów UML za pomocą poleceń w języku naturalnym.
- Generowanie diagramów wdrożenia z wykorzystaniem sztucznej inteligencji w Visual Paradigm: Głęboka analiza eksplorująca sposób, w jaki silnik AI w Visual Paradigm interpretuje wymagania systemowe w celu wygenerowania zgodnych z normami diagramów wdrożenia.
- Przewodnik dla początkujących: diagramy wdrożenia w Visual Paradigm Online: Poradnik obejmujący ręczne tworzenie diagramów wdrożenia przy użyciu narzędzi typu „przeciągnij i upuść”, idealny do nauki podstaw UML.
- Funkcje generowania diagramów z wykorzystaniem sztucznej inteligencji: Oficjalny przegląd funkcji dotyczący możliwości generowania diagramów z wykorzystaniem sztucznej inteligencji w Visual Paradigm w zakresie wielu typów diagramów.
- Wersja z wykorzystaniem sztucznej inteligencji do generowania diagramów wdrożenia została wydana dla OpenDocs: Ogłoszenie o wydaniu informujące o zintegrowaniu obsługi diagramów wdrożenia z wykorzystaniem sztucznej inteligencji w platformie zarządzania wiedzą OpenDocs.
- Udoskonalone generowanie diagramów wdrożenia z wykorzystaniem sztucznej inteligencji w czatbotie: Notatki o aktualizacji dotyczące ulepszeń w doskonaleniu diagramów w rozmowie oraz zrozumieniu poleceń.
- Wideo na YouTube: Poradnik poświęcony diagramom wdrożenia z wykorzystaniem sztucznej inteligencji: Wizualny przewodnik pokazujący inżynierię poleceń oraz przepływy pracy edycji diagramów dla diagramów wdrożenia.
- Przykład diagramu wdrożenia z wykorzystaniem sztucznej inteligencji: platforma edukacyjna online: Praktyczny przykład pokazujący generowanie przez sztuczną inteligencję architektury wdrożenia platformy edukacyjnej opartej na chmurze.
- Dlaczego każda drużyna potrzebuje narzędzia do tworzenia diagramów z wykorzystaniem sztucznej inteligencji: Artykuł argumentujący na rzecz wspomagania diagramowania przez sztuczną inteligencję w celu przyspieszenia wstępnego etapu projektu i zgodności między funkcjami.
- Czym różni się czatbot z AI w Visual Paradigm: Analiza porównawcza podkreślająca podejście AI zgodne z UML w Visual Paradigm w porównaniu do ogólnych generatorów diagramów.
- Poradnik poświęcony diagramom wdrożenia w Visual Paradigm Online: Interaktywny poradnik do ręcznego tworzenia diagramów wdrożenia przy użyciu edytora opartego na przeglądarce.
- Sztuczna inteligencja wobec metod tradycyjnych: starcie w implementacji Salesforce: Analiza trzeciej strony porównująca podejścia wspomagane przez sztuczną inteligencję i ręczne w przypadku złożonych implementacji systemów.
- Bezpłatne pobranie wersji społecznościowej Visual Paradigm: Link do pobrania darmowej wersji pełnej funkcjonalności społecznościowej do nauki i małych projektów.
- Jak przekształcić wymagania w diagramy za pomocą czatbotu z AI: Przewodnik dotyczący przekształcania wymagań tekstowych w modele wizualne przy użyciu rozmów z AI.
- Wideo na YouTube: Najlepsze praktyki dotyczące diagramów wdrożenia: Porady ekspertów dotyczące modelowania skutecznych, utrzymywalnych diagramów wdrożenia dla systemów korporacyjnych.
- Generator wykresów AI teraz obsługuje 13 typów wykresów: Oświadczenie o rozszerzeniu wsparcia AI poza wykresy wdrożeniowe, aby obejmować schematy blokowe, DFD i więcej.
- Przewodnik po generatorze wykresów wdrożeniowych AI: Kompleksowa dokumentacja dotycząca korzystania z funkcji wykresów wdrożeniowych AI, w tym przykładów promptów i przepływów edycji.
Ten post dostępny jest również w Deutsch, English, Español, فارسی, Français, English, Bahasa Indonesia, 日本語, Portuguese, Ру́сский, Việt Nam, 简体中文 and 繁體中文













